Introduction
1.1
General description
This manual contains information for the installation and operation of the RM4-IV DIN rail moni-
tor/controller. The RM4 is a general purpose instrument which may be configured to accept inputs
of
±
2mA,
±
20mA, 4 to 20mA,
±
100mV,
±
1V,
±
10V,
±
100VDC or 3 wire slidewire (1kΩ slidewire
to 1MΩ slidewire values).
Two separate sets of calibration scaling values can be stored with the display choice being made
via a remote switch. The RM4-IV offers the choice of linear or square root display.
The instrument may be calibrated to display the input in engineering units. Two standard inbuilt
relays provide alarm or PI control functions. A standard transmitter supply of 24VDC @ 25mA
unregulated is also provided on both AC and DC powered models.
Alarm relays and optional retransmission may be set to operate from the live input value, the
display value or to follow either the tare, peak hold, display hold, peak memory or valley memory
remote input operations.
Unless otherwise specified at the time of order, your RM4 has been factory set to a standard
configuration. Like all other RM4 series instruments the configuration and calibration is easily
changed by the user. Initial changes may require dismantling the instrument to alter PCB links,
other changes are made by push button functions.
Full electrical isolation between power supply, input voltage or current and optional retransmission
output is provided by the RM4, thereby eliminating grounding and common voltage problems.
This isolation feature makes the RM4 ideal for interfacing to computers, PLCs and other data
acquisition devices.
The RM4 series of DIN Rail Process Modules are designed for high reliability in industrial appli-
cations. The 5 digit LED display provides good visibility, even in areas with high ambient light
levels. A feature of the RM4-IV is the programmable display brightness function, this allows the
unit to be operated with low display brightness to reduce the instrument power consumption and
to improve readability in darker areas. To reduce power consumption in normal use the display
can be programmed to automatically dim or blank after a set time, the display will return to its
normal brightness level if any of the pushbuttons are pressed or if an alarm relay is activated.
1.2
Standard outputs
•
Two standard inbuilt relays provides an alarm/control function
(can be set for on/off alarm/control or PI control using pulse width or frequency control)
•
A non isolated transmitter supply of approx. 24VDC (25mA max.) unregulated is provided.
1.3
Output options
•
1 or 2 extra relays (not configurable for PI control)
•
Dual output transistor switched 24VDC (non isolated).
•
Isolated 12 bit analog retransmission (single or dual analog output versions available) config-
urable for 4–20mA., 0–1V or 0–10V. The first analog output is configurable for retransmission
or PI control.
